Для поиска файла, начинающегося с заглавной буквы «greb 1», на вашем компьютере вы можете использовать различные языки программирования и методы. Вот несколько примеров использования Python, Bash и PowerShell:
Python:
import os
def search_files(directory, prefix):
for root, dirs, files in os.walk(directory):
for file in files:
if file.startswith(prefix):
print(os.path.join(root, file))
search_files('/path/to/directory', 'Greb 1')
Баш:
find /path/to/directory -type f -name 'Greb 1*'
PowerShell:
Get-ChildItem -Path 'C:\path\to\directory' -Filter 'Greb 1*' -Recurse
В этих примерах используются разные методы для поиска файлов, начинающихся с указанного префикса, в заданном каталоге. Вы можете заменить /path/to/directoryфактическим путем к каталогу, в котором вы хотите искать файлы.
Теперь перейдем к написанию статьи в блоге, в которой обсуждаются различные методы поиска файлов, начинающихся с заглавной буквы «greb 1».
В этой статье блога мы рассмотрим несколько методов поиска файлов, начинающихся с заглавной буквы «Greb 1», в разных операционных системах. Мы предоставим примеры кода на Python, Bash и PowerShell, чтобы продемонстрировать реализацию каждого метода.
- Python: мы будем использовать модуль
osдля рекурсивного поиска файлов в каталоге и проверки, начинается ли имя файла с указанного префикса. Функцияos.walkпомогает нам перемещаться по всем подкаталогам.
import os
def search_files(directory, prefix):
for root, dirs, files in os.walk(directory):
for file in files:
if file.startswith(prefix):
print(os.path.join(root, file))
search_files('/path/to/directory', 'Greb 1')
- Bash: Используя команду
find, мы можем искать файлы, начинающиеся с «Greb 1», в заданном каталоге. Параметр-type fограничивает поиск только файлами.
find /path/to/directory -type f -name 'Greb 1*'
- PowerShell: PowerShell предоставляет командлет
Get-ChildItemдля получения файлов в каталоге. Указав параметр-Filterс нужным префиксом, мы можем рекурсивно искать файлы, начинающиеся с «Greb 1».
Get-ChildItem -Path 'C:\path\to\directory' -Filter 'Greb 1*' -Recurse
Изучая эти методы, вы получите ряд возможностей для эффективного поиска файлов, начинающихся с заглавной буквы «Greb 1», в зависимости от предпочитаемого вами языка программирования или среды командной строки.
Не забудьте адаптировать примеры кода к конкретному пути к файлу и префиксу, который вы ищете.
Надеюсь, эта статья поможет вам быстро и эффективно найти нужные файлы!